Rejected petition HMG’s recommended alcohol drink limits it is often ignored & regarded as too austere, constantly changing, practically unachievable & unrealistic

More details

Recommended alcohol limits are constantly altered. Science & Technology Select Committee recently recommended that alcohol intake should include two days break from alcohol consumption every week, on top of daily units of 2-3 units for female & 3-4 units for males. Alcohol is very addictive & drinking alcohol are habitual & lifestyles events. As the high regression rates of alcoholics indicate, the only way for alcoholics to lower (or stop) their alcohol intake level is when they actually wanted to do so. If a recovering alcoholic has a genuine aversion towards alcohol in his or her own mind (cognitively) than it is certain that he or she is no longer a RECOVERING alcoholic but a teetotaller. Perceptions of the pleasures of drinking alcohol (heavily, moderately or occasionally) would usually depend on one’s will-power, perceptions, motivation, aims, habits, lifestyle, psychological & physical craving; as well as social triggers, reinforcers, settings.
